Reviews

`Governing Universities Globally demonstrates a range of pressures, normative internationalisation, powerful networked concepts and soft regulation which do more to shape our higher education system than the professionals who work in the system realise. So this is a timely book. . . We should be grateful to Professor King for showing us that there is so powerful an alternative source of policy drivers for the higher education system than simply being left to our own devices.' -- Michael Shattock, London Review of Education `Governing Universities Globally provides a comprehensive account of higher education in the world today and successfully demonstrates how the study of universities now needs to acknowledge to the global environment.' -- Andrew Steven Gunn, Political Studies
